- 1.1. Abstract
-
- MIDIGraphy is a multi track MIDI sequencer for the Macintosh, which allows
- you to edit, play back and record standard MIDI files. It may be good for a
- Desk-Top-Music use.
-
- The internal data structure is defined based on the Standard MIDI File (SMF)
- specification. By using this software, you can edit any event type which is
- described in the SMF specification.
-
- FEATURES:
-
- * The main sequence window has three modes: the graphical mode, the event
- list mode and the mixer console mode. These modes can be switched
- whenever you like.
- * In the graphical mode, the sequence window is divided into 10 blocks.
- For each block, you can specify an event type to be displayed in the
- block, and a view type (such as a piano-roll, a bar chart, etc.).
- Further, you can change the size of each block freely.
- * In the event list mode, you can specify whether or not each event type
- is listed on the sequence window.
- * In the mixer console mode, the main sequence window is divided into 10
- blocks. For each block, you can specify an event type and a view type.
- You can change the size of each block freely.
- * The order of MIDI events is completely kept.
- * The order of MIDI events on same timing can be edited (in the event
- list mode).
- * A sequence can include maximum 128 tracks. Each track can include
- single-channel or multi-channel MIDI events.
- * Profiles provide program/note name lists used to edit program changes
- and notes by name, and system exclusive filters which are templates
- used to edit system exclusive contents.
- * You can assign a program name list and a note name list for each
- channel.
- * Your setting related window appearances and name lists can be saved
- with a sequence data or to another setting file. A saved setting can be
- loaded and applied to the window view whenever you like.
- * Additional functions may be available with providing plug-in module
- files.
- * MIDIGraphy supports reading and writing the SMF format 0 and 1.
- * The XF or the KAR lyrics are performed in the mixer mode window.
- * The RCP file format and the SNG file format are also supported to read
- * The SLG file format is supported to read and write
- * MIDIGraphy can read a file in a LHA archive without your extracting
- process.
- * MIDIGraphy can drive a Macintosh built-in sound generator with
- QuickTime 2.0 or later.
